Edgar "Jed" C. Morrison, Jr., JDPartner, JACKSON WALKER, LLPPrior to moving to San Antonio, Jed Morrison was Republican Counsel to the U.S. House of Representatives Budget Committee and was later counsel to the Health Care Financing Administration in the Department of Health and Human Services, in Washington, D.C.Mr. Morrison specializes in the regulatory and transactional aspects of health care law. He has extensive background in Medicare and Medicaid regulatory and reimbursement issues, antitrust, fraud and abuse, physician referral legislation (including recruitment contracts and joint ventures), and managed care issues. In 2000-2001, Mr. Morrison served as Special Outside Counsel to the Texas Attorney General for managed care matters. His clients include physicians, hospitals, nursing homes, medical equipment suppliers, pharmacies, and other health care providers. Mr. Morrison is a member of the American Health Lawyers Association, the San Antonio Bar Association, the Healthcare Financial Management Association, and is a past director and Chairman of the Health Law Council for the State Bar of Texas. He is a member of the Health Law Exam Commission for the Texas Board of Legal Specialization. Mr. Morrison is ranked as a top Health Care attorney in the prestigious Chambers USA: America's Leading Lawyers for Business directory. He is noted in the guide as "a prominent name for reimbursement issues; other areas of his practice include antitrust, Medicare and Medicaid regulatory issues and healthcare transactional law." [Chambers USA 2009.] Mr. Morrison is also listed in the 2006-2010 editions of The Best Lawyers in America under Health Care Law. He was named a "Texas Super Lawyer" in the 2007-2009 issues of Texas Monthly magazine as well as a San Antonio "Best Lawyer" by Scene in S.A. in 2008 and 2009. |
